in AS1 :

_global.SuperSound = function ( mc ) {
    super (mc) ;
}

SuperSound.prototype.__proto__ = Sound.prototype ; // inherit

in AS2 :

class SuperSound extends Sound {

   // ----o Constructor

   function SuperSound( mc ) {
          super(mc) ;
   }

}

You can use "super" to call the superclass constructor

You can use "super" too in methods :


class SuperSound extends Sound {

   // ----o Constructor

   function SuperSound( mc ) {
          super(mc) ;
          this.target = mc ;
   }

   // -----o Public Properties

  public var target:MovieClip ;

   // -----o Public Methods

  public function stop () {
         super.stop() ;
         trace("i stop the sound in : " + target) ;
   }
}

Hi All,

Im trying to overload the Sound class to add my own features, it works
fine
for all the basic features, but what do i need to do with my class to pass
through a parameter to the constructor of the superclass ?  ie for the var
x
= new ExtendedSound(my_soundMC), what do i need to call in my class to
pass
the my_soundMC up to the original Sound class?  (ExtendedSound already has
extends Sound in its class definition).
